ChronoGate is the timing-chip reader service used at the Veldermark Marathon series. We run three environments: dev (simulated chip pings), staging (replayed race data from the Orlenne Half), and production (live mats at the start, splits, and finish). Staging mirrors production hardware polling intervals, so reviewers should diff against staging first. Dev intentionally disables deduplication to make double-reads visible in tests. For reference when reviewing changes, the current staging configuration values are listed below.

config for faduf-yahap:
[lamvan]
team = rusael
access_code = ac_ac22dc
owner = druius.istdor
host = lamvan.novacio.example
port = 8443
peer = soreth.xolmario.corp
salt = 0768e68d
pin = 8310

Vendor note: Ledgerbeam is changing its payroll export format at the end of the quarter. Fixed-width files are being retired in favour of delimited exports with a new header row. Our ingest job must be updated before cutover; old files will be rejected after the switch. Test files are available on request. Direct format questions to the vendor's integration desk.

escalation mailbox, bagef-bagag: oliax.drumir.jorath@crelvolabs.test

## Support

If your plugin for the Quillcheck documentation linter raises unexpected rule violations, first confirm you are targeting the stable rule API (v3) rather than the deprecated v2 hooks. Include your plugin manifest, the failing document, and the full linter output in any report. For API questions, compatibility issues, or to propose a new rule category, write to the plugin support desk at the address below.

escalation mailbox, kaweg-kahif: druwyn.sordor@nelvroworks.corp